While each poker player has their own unique playing and decision making style, there are basically only four main categories of players. Each of these styles has strengths and weaknesses, and each of these styles can be profitable in the correct situation.
Each of these types has at least two basic attributes.
Whether the player is loose and play a lot of hands or tight and play very few hands.
Whether the player is aggressive or passive. An aggressive player raises and bluffs a lot. A passive player prefers to call the bets of other players.
Loose-Aggressive
Loose-aggressive player is the weakest player especially in online poker game. These players are constantly raising before and after the flop. In a real casino such a strategy will allow to win only small pots, but in online casinos they will be only a flop. Sharks are often attracted by such players. The sharks are fine with letting these players have 10 small pots; they are after the three large pots which will eventually break this player. To avoid such results it is better for such players to change tables from time to time. For example, every 50 hands.
Loose-Passive
This is another weak category. These players can only make money in a game with a lot of wild players and generally have to depend on luck to have a successful poker session. They typically will simply call the bets of the other players disregarding the Pot Odds or strength of their hand. Such players can stay in the game longer than anybody else, but they will never be able to beat the house edge.
Tight-Passive
With the help of bad players at the table players of this type win. Such players are easy to notice. Such players never bluff. This player is more likely to call the bets of other players or to make small bets. If not, they will fold.
Tight-Aggressive
This style can be very successful for online play. They have the following principle of the game: see a flop with a decent hand and then take a shot at the pot after the flop with a bet.
